AI Summary

  • Requires fathers of children receiving TANF, SNAP, Medicaid, or WIC benefits to participate in the Department of Human Services' Responsible Fatherhood Initiative program

  • Mandates a minimum of 4 hours per month of program participation for 12 consecutive months

  • Effective date of July 1, 2016

Legislative Description

Public assistance; require fathers of children receiving to participate in DHS Responsible Fatherhood Initiative program.
